The most vital feature of the iOS 9.3.5 ecosystem is the "Purchased" tab. This section of the App Store acts as a time capsule. Because Apple retains records of every app a user has ever downloaded, the "Purchased" or "My Purchases" section allows users to download the last compatible version of an app. For example, while a user cannot download the current version of YouTube, they can navigate to their purchase history, find YouTube, and download the legacy version from 2016. This functionality transforms the device from a brick into a functional media player or communication tool, provided the backend servers for those older apps are still operational.
